Details have emerged about the scandalous story concerning forward of Bayer Leverkusen Artem Stepano’s refusal to go to the Ukraine U-20 national team camp. Former journalist Igor Burbas shared this information.
“As far as I understand, Stepano had two motives. First: he said that he has already outgrown the level of this national team and asked to call him at least to U-21. From what I heard, Stepano had a conversation with Unai Melgosa (head coach of the Ukraine U-21 national team — ed. note) and he allegedly promised to involve him in the 'youth team.'
Then, an invitation for Stepano to the U-20 national team arrived at the Bayer office. As far as I understand, the player's response was this: I will not go to U-19 and U-20, call me at least to U-21. And in general, I do not feel comfortable with coaches Mykhailenko and Yezersky for U-19 and U-20, and I do not like them. So a 17-year-old person chooses which coach to go to,” Burbas said on his YouTube channel.
